👶 What’s the Deal with Baby Powder Anyway?
For decades, baby powder has been a staple in households across America—used for diaper rashes, underarm freshness, or even as a styling aid for hair. But wait… is this innocent-smelling powder really as harmless as we think? 💭
Baby powder typically contains talc (talcum powder), a natural mineral that absorbs moisture and reduces friction. Sounds great, right? Well, not so fast! Recent studies and lawsuits have raised red flags about its potential health risks. ⚠️
⚠️ The Dark Side of Talcum Powder
Talc particles are super fine, which means they can easily be inhaled or absorbed through the skin. Here’s where things get tricky:
• **Lung Issues**: Inhaling talc over time may lead to respiratory problems like asthma or even lung cancer in extreme cases. ☠️
• **Cancer Concerns**: Some research links talcum powder use near sensitive areas to an increased risk of ovarian cancer. Yikes! 😱
• **Asbestos Contamination**: Historically, some talc deposits were contaminated with asbestos—a known carcinogen. While regulations now prevent this, older products might still pose a threat. 🧪
🌿 So, What Are My Safe Options?
Luckily, there are plenty of alternatives that keep you feeling fresh without compromising your health:
• **Cornstarch-Based Powders**: These work just as well as talc but are non-toxic and biodegradable. Plus, who doesn’t love corn? 🌽
• **Arrowroot Powder**: Another plant-based option that’s gentle on skin and eco-friendly. It smells amazing too! 🌸
• **Baking Soda**: A budget-friendly choice perfect for deodorizing and absorbing sweat. Just don’t overdo it—it can irritate sensitive skin. 🧂
